How much FPS can an RTX 3090 perform on Warzone?

Call of Duty Warzone can achieve a very impressive 158 FPS when running on a GeForce RTX 3090. It is operating at 1080p High settings. The GeForce RTX 3090 will therefore deliver a strong 4K performance at 51 frames per second.

Is Warzone CPU or GPU intensive?

Warzone uses more CPU than GPU resources. Fast RAM is also necessary. Warzone will run much more smoothly if you have a CPU that can run at 5.0 GHz or above (with overclocking, if necessary) and RAM that runs at a speed of 4000MHz. Although not as crucial as CPU and RAM, GPU is nonetheless significant.

Final Thought

On our list of analyzed games, Call of Duty: Warzone isn't the heaviest to run, but it's also not the lightest either. Because of this, you should generally be focusing on the top end of the spectrum.

Things get a little bit simpler if you aim for 144Hz: if you're prepared to drop your graphics settings, there are a ton of inexpensive solutions to pick from that'll make the most of that expensive panel with minimal difficulty.

However, it's crucial to have a balanced build, much like with most PC components. If you have a tight budget and plan to use a low-end CPU with a 144 Hz monitor, it makes little sense to invest in an RTX 3080. Make sure to budget adequately and purchase a compatible and uniformly dispersed construction because a GPU won't be able to transform a low-tier system into a high-tier system overnight.
